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ate

ELAROMATM – DMBCAC

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ate is a synthetic fragrance compound widely used in the flavors and fragrance industry. Known for its floral and fruity aroma, it is a key ingredient in perfumes, cosmetics, and personal care products. Its versatility and stability make it a preferred choice for enhancing scent profiles.

CAS Number

151-05-3

HS Code

29153900

Molecular Formula

C13H18O2

About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ate

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ate, also known as DMBCA, is a highly valued compound in the fragrance industry. As a synthetic aromatic chemical, it is renowned for its floral and fruity scent, making it a staple in the formulation of perfumes and personal care products. Manufacturers of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ate focus on producing a high-purity product to meet the stringent demands of the fragrance industry. The compound's stability and versatility allow it to blend seamlessly with other fragrance ingredients, enhancing the overall scent profile of products. Its widespread use in cosmetics and personal care items underscores its importance as a fragrance enhancer. The production process is carefully controlled to ensure consistency and quality, which are crucial for maintaining the desired aroma in end products. As consumer demand for unique and long-lasting fragrances grows,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ate remains a key ingredient for fragrance manufacturers worldwide. Its ability to impart a pleasant and enduring scent makes it a preferred choice for formulators seeking to create captivating and memorable fragrances.

FAQs -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ate

What is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ate used for?
It is primarily used as a fragrance ingredient in perfumes, cosmetics, and personal care products due to its floral and fruity aroma.
Is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ate safe for use in cosmetics?
Yes, it is considered safe for use in cosmetics and personal care products when used in accordance with industry guidelines.
How should Dimethyl Benzyl Carbinyl Acetate be stored?
It should be st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and heat sources to maintain its stability and shelf life.

Methyl Salicylate

Methyl Salicylate

Methyl Salicylate, commonly known as wintergreen oil, is a colorless to pale yellow liquid with a characteristic sweet, minty aroma. It is widely used in the flavor and fragrance industry, as well as in pharmaceuticals and personal care products. Known for its analgesic and anti-inflammatory properties, it is a key ingredient in topical pain relief products.

D-Limonene

D-Limonene

D-Limonene is a naturally occurring hydrocarbon found in the oils of citrus fruits. It is widely used as a flavor and fragrance additive in food, cosmetics, and cleaning products. Known for its pleasant citrus scent, D-Limonene is also utilized as a solvent in industrial applications and as a biodegradable alternative to petroleum-based solvents.
